Filing History
IRS 990 filing history for Sturgis Kiwanis Food Pantry showing financial trends over 8 years of public records:
Over 8 years of IRS 990 filings (2014–2023), Sturgis Kiwanis Food Pantry's revenue has declined by 52.5%, moving from $177K to $84K. Total assets increased by 118.9% over the same period, from $54K to $117K. Total functional expenses fell by 55.8%, from $166K to $73K. In its most recent filing year (2023), Sturgis Kiwanis Food Pantry reported a surplus of $11K, with revenue exceeding expenses.

Year-by-Year Financial Summary
- 2023: Revenue of $84K, expenses of $73K, and assets of $117K (revenue +16.8% year-over-year).
- 2022: Revenue of $72K, expenses of $95K, and assets of $106K (revenue -17.1% year-over-year).
- 2020: Revenue of $87K, expenses of $51K, and assets of $121K (revenue +51.8% year-over-year).
- 2019: Revenue of $57K, expenses of $50K, and assets of $85K (revenue +10.6% year-over-year).
- 2017: Revenue of $52K, expenses of $51K, and assets of $76K (revenue -9.7% year-over-year).
- 2016: Revenue of $57K, expenses of $44K, and assets of $76K (revenue -7.2% year-over-year).
- 2015: Revenue of $62K, expenses of $53K, and assets of $63K (revenue -65.1% year-over-year).
- 2014: Revenue of $177K, expenses of $166K, and assets of $54K.
